Ingredient & Substitutions

Watermelon and Pineapples : Of course as it is watermelon and pineapple ice lollies, you need these two fresh fruits. Watermelon is hydrating, naturally sweet, and gives a beautiful colour. Pineapple on the other hand adds a tropical tang and balances the sweetness

Sweetener:You can use any sweetener of your choice. Honey as an option is natural and mild. Maple syrup has a deeper flavour. You can also use sugar as i have used in this recipe or simply skip the sweetener entirely if the fruits are very sweet.

Lemon juice: I add lemon juice as it enhances flavour of the fruits and prevents dull taste.

How to Make Watermelon Pineapple Ice Lollies

Step 1: Make the Watermelon Layer

Add watermelon slices to a blender. Add 1 tsp sugar or honey and a few drops of lemon juice. Blend everything until smooth

Pour this mix into ice lolly moulds, filling halfway only. Freeze for 3–4 hours, until completely set

Step 2: Make the Pineapple Layer

Blend pineapple slices with 1 tsp sugar/honey and a few drops of lemon juice

Once the watermelon layer is frozen, pour pineapple mixture on top

Place moulds upright this time

Freeze the lollies for another 4–5 hours

Step 3: Unmould & Serve

Remove from freezer

Let sit at room temperature for 1 minute

Gently pull out

Your vibrant, healthy ice lollies are ready!

Pro Tips for Perfect Ice Lollies

  • Use fresh ripe, sweet fruits for best flavour.
  • Don’t overfill moulds.Leave space for expansion of the liquid.
  • Freeze each layer completely before adding the next
  • Run mould under warm water if lollies don’t slide out easily

Fun Popsicle Variations to Try

  • Add mint leaves for freshness 🌿. Depending on the fruit combinations you use you can use herbs like basil, lavenders, rose petals or any edible flowers.
  • Mix in yoghurt to make creamy . Adding in greek yoghurt will make it protein rich ice lolly.
  • Add chopped fruit pieces for texture and make your popsicles more beautiful.
  • Try different fruit combinations like mango + strawberry, kiwi + coconut, or orange + carrot, Banana + peach/ nectarine or even my personal favourite raspberries+Litchi (lychee)

FAQ’s

Can I make these without sugar/ Sweeteners?

Yes! If your fruits are naturally sweet, you can skip added sweeteners completely.

Can I use bottled juice instead of fresh fruit?

Fresh fruit is always better for taste and nutrition, but good-quality juice can work in a pinch.

How long do ice lollies take to freeze?

Each layer takes about 3–5 hours, depending on freezer temperature.

Why are my lollies icy and not smooth?

This happens if there’s too much water content and not enough natural sugar
If you do not want that adding a little honey or fruit like banana will help to get a smoother texture.

Can I make this without moulds?

Yes! If you do not have ice lolly moulds you can use Paper cups, Small glasses or Ice cube trays (mini pops) as moulds.
